About Us

Welcome to Our Society. We have been around for 50 years educating people in gardening and making our town beautiful. We offer garden tours, workshops, informative monthly meetings. Good fellowship with suppers through the year. We welcome new members and are excited to have new input. Event Schedule:
Event Name Date/Time Location Description
Indoor Gardening February 22, 2023 Ag Center Opportunity to learn about indoor gardening options that can fit almost any space and need. See examples of lights and garden systems! And also benefit from the knowledge and insights of professional food producer Ben Feagin from ArgiTech North!
Perennials and Native Plants March 21, 2023 Ag Center An evening to learn from the wealth of knowledge found in our members! Topics to include; Zone 3 Perennials, Native Plants, deadheading, and more.
Protection of the Environment April 18, 2023 Agricultural Center Learn about pollinators, alternatives to lawn, and much more! Spend an evening with Darlene Salter - Monarch Butterfly enthusiast, gardener, advocate and protector for our wild lands.
Blooming time at Schmidt’s May 16/23 Schmidt’s Greenhouse Learn about the season’s new and fabulous trends, see samples of great garden plants, and opportunity to ask questions about plants for your space. The garden center will be open for shopping afterward, and you’ll have the added bonus of a membership discount that evening!
Plant Sale May 16/23 Oxdrift Hall
Oh Deer! Gardening amongst the deer June 20, 2023 Agricultural Center An evening of information about gardening in harmony with our four legged forest friends (who sometimes may feel like foes!)
Family event at Sandy Beach Pavilion August 15, 2023 time to be announced Sandy Beach Pavilion Plant and Picnic Event – bring the children and youth that are part of your life for a fun evening. Including: pot-luck dinner, seed starting station where kids can start some seeds to take home, flower arranging station, fall fair entry mentorship, sign up opportunity for foraging walk, nature and garden photography, and more!
Plant and preserves exchange & produce competition September 19/23 Ag Center An evening of sharing, competition, and opportunity to review the past garden season.
Foraging October 17, 2023 Agricultural Center Northwestern Ontario, what a great place to harvest! Join us for an evening all about foraging in our great backyard!
AGM Extravaganza November 21/23 TBA Taking care of business, and then a great evening of fellowship and sharing the year’s experiences. Dedicated “Bring a Friend” night! Coffee House, Live Music, Seed Exchange, and great company.
Christmas Banquet December 5, 2023 Agricultural Center Come for some good food, lots of fun and fellowship.
